I'd appreciate it if you are able to check out the partial 1861 census for:
William Ward
b: Eastrington , 1792-1796?
m: Hannah
b: Eastrington 1801?

Son Kelita Ward
b: 1823, Eastrington
m: Margaret Simpson
d: 1901 Howden

I am trying to prove the relationship between Kelita and his parents and locate his mother's maiden name.

In 1851 he is living next door to William 59 and Hannah 50 and their son Samuel age 11.  HO107 2358 351 1
He has two children Mary 2 and Margaret 6 months.  All are born in Eastrington.   You really need a baptism look up for the local church to confirm parentage and then search for a marriage for William and Hannah too.

Hi Shelaine, Kelita appears to to be somewhat older than the children with this William and Hannah in 1841 ie in 1841 Census Ref HO107/1226/ 7/11/ 12 he is already with a Margaret of same age 15 in Eastrington.

William Ward 45
Hannah 45
Mosses 5
Samuel 2
HO107/1226/ 7/6/ 2

1851 Kelita HO107/2358/351/1

I wonder if William was previously married, and this is the mother of Kelita?
William Ward to Jane Jackson 25th November 1820 Eastrington, Yorks.
